To fill out a newsletter for a children's foundation, follow these steps:

01
Begin by gathering relevant information: Collect updates, news, and stories about the foundation's activities, events, and achievements. Include any noteworthy success stories, testimonials, or impact statistics that showcase the foundation's work.
02
Create a captivating headline: Craft a compelling title that grabs attention and conveys the purpose of the newsletter. It should be concise, engaging, and aligned with the foundation's mission.
03
Structure the newsletter: Organize the content into different sections to ensure ease of reading and navigation. Common sections could include an introduction, featured events, success stories, upcoming projects, volunteer opportunities, and contact information.
04
Introduce the foundation: Start the newsletter with a brief introduction about the children's foundation, providing background information, such as its mission, values, and goals. Connect emotionally with the readers by highlighting the impact and positive change the foundation has been able to make in the lives of children.
05
Highlight recent events and accomplishments: Share details about recent events, fundraisers, or campaigns that the foundation has organized or participated in. Include photographs, quotes, or testimonials from attendees to create a visual and emotional connection. Be sure to express gratitude to donors, sponsors, and volunteers who contributed to the success of these events.
06
Feature success stories: Share stories of individual children or communities that have been positively impacted by the foundation's efforts. Highlight specific achievements, progress, or improvements in their lives. Personalize the stories to evoke empathy, inspire donors, and emphasize the importance of continued support.
07
Promote upcoming projects and initiatives: Inform readers about upcoming projects, fundraisers, or initiatives the foundation has planned. Encourage involvement and support by providing clear calls-to-action, such as signing up to volunteer, making a donation, or attending an event. Share any specific needs or requirements for these upcoming activities.
08
Include contact information: Provide contact details, including the foundation's website, email address, phone number, and social media handles. Make it easy for readers to get in touch, ask questions, or engage with the foundation's online platforms.
09
Tailor the newsletter to its audience: Consider the needs and interests of the recipients. If the newsletter targets parents, include parenting tips, educational resources, or updates on child development. If the audience is primarily donors, focus on expressing gratitude and demonstrating the impact of their contributions.

Who needs the newsletter of a children's foundation?

01
Parents and guardians: Newsletters can inform parents and guardians about the foundation's programs, services, and events that can benefit their children. It keeps them updated on the foundation's efforts and encourages their involvement and support.
02
Donors and supporters: Newsletters help donors feel connected to the foundation's cause by providing updates on how their contributions are making a difference. It reinforces their belief in supporting the children's foundation and encourages continued financial support.
03
Volunteers: Newsletters can engage and inspire volunteers by informing them about volunteer opportunities and showcasing the impact of their work. It keeps volunteers updated on the foundation's activities and motivates them to remain actively involved.
04
Community members: Newsletters can raise awareness within the community about the foundation's initiatives and the services it provides. It encourages community members to contribute, support, and collaborate with the foundation in improving the lives of children.
